Ballston Spa, NY (News10) -- A home, taken away in an instant.
"We lost everything...it's very devastating right now," said Andrew Brae, a Gloversville man whose home in Jamaica had the roof torn off by Hurricane Melissa. "It's very hard, it's heart-breaking. When I hear my wife telling me the stories, I have to break down and cry because so many years, so many devastation. It's going to take years to get back to normal."
Hurricane Melissa wreaked havoc on roofs and swept away many homes entirely. While Brae works in Ballston Spa, his wife, Sadian, lives in Jamaica with three of their children.
"How you doing right now?" he asked, checking in with Sadian over Facetime.
"Not good," she replied. "Stressing. It's so confusing right now."
